What It Takes to Build an MVP? A Comprehensive Guide by TechRover Solutions

MVP blog 5

Building a Minimum Viable Product (MVP) is the first step toward turning your vision into a reality. But how much does it really take to bring an MVP to life? At TechRover Solutions, we combine the best of both worlds: top-tier solution architects and software developers based in the U.S. teaming up with highly skilled offshore resources in India. This synergy, combined with cutting-edge AI technologies, allows us to deliver efficient MVPs faster and more cost-effectively.

In this post, we’ll break down the costs involved in building an MVP, from the initial development to cloud hosting, and provide insights into the team structure required to make your project a success.

Simple MVP

Use Case: Basic web or mobile app with core functionalities.

Development Time: 8-12 weeks

Moderately Complex MVP

Use Case: MVP with more advanced features, third-party integrations, and a refined user interface.

Development Time: 12-20 weeks

Complex MVP

Use Case: Highly complex MVP with custom features, advanced security requirements, and multiple integrations.

Development Time: 20+ weeks

Agile Management Approach

At TechRover Solutions, we follow a structured Agile approach to ensure the smooth delivery of your MVP. Our process includes daily scrums to keep the team aligned, bi-weekly sprints to focus on delivering incremental value, and sprint planning to outline tasks and goals. We also conduct sprint demos to showcase progress and gather feedback, followed by sprint retrospectives to continuously improve our processes. This iterative approach allows us to stay flexible and responsive, ensuring the MVP meets your expectations.

Cloud Hosting Costs

When it comes to hosting your MVP, using modern technologies like React, Node.js, and Next.js/ Python / Java on cloud platforms with Docker and Kubernetes can add to your costs, but they also provide scalability, security, and flexibility.

mvp v1

Hosting Costs Breakdown: This varies on parameters like number of users on platform and data storage

Cloud Platform:

AWS, Google Cloud, or Azure

Technology Stack:

React, Node.js, Next.js , Python, Java, Angular, PostgreSQL , Mongo

Containerization:

Containerization with Docker and Kubernetes

Estimated Monthly Hosting Cost: $500 to $2,000

  • Simple MVP: $200 to $800+/month
  • Moderately Complex MVP: $500 to $1,500+/month
  • Complex MVP: $1,000 to $2,000+/month

Compliance ready cluster costs extra $$$ e.g. SOC II, HIPPA, CMMC, NIST

Team Structure for MVP Development

To deliver a high-quality MVP, a well-rounded team is essential. Here’s the typical structure we recommend:

1. Project Manager + Solutions Architect

– Oversees the project, ensuring timelines and budgets are met.

– Coordinates between clients and the development team.

2. UI/UX Designer

– Designs user-friendly interfaces and ensures an optimal user experience.

3. Frontend Developer

Specializes in React, responsible for building the client-facing part of the application.

4. Backend Developer

Specializes in Node.js/Python/JAVA, handles server-side logic, databases, and integrations.

5. DevOps Engineer

– Manages the deployment, CI/CD pipelines, and cloud infrastructure using Docker and Kubernetes.

6. QA Engineer

– Ensures the product is bug-free and meets the required standards before release.

7. AI Agent

The AI coding assistant to gain coding efficiencies

What’s Next After MVP? Get Ready to Scale

Once your MVP is launched and validated, it’s time to think about scaling. At TechRover Solutions, we help you prepare for the next stage by optimizing your infrastructure, enhancing performance, and planning for new features. Our team is ready to support your growth journey, ensuring your product is scalable, robust, and ready to meet increasing demand.

Conclusion

Building an MVP is a significant investment, but with the right team and technology, it can be done efficiently and cost-effectively. At TechRover Solutions, we provide a comprehensive service that includes everything from initial planning to final deployment, ensuring your MVP is ready to scale as your business grows. If you’re ready to start your cloud journey, feel free to reach out to us—we’re here to help.

Every idea, implementation, and execution is unique, and so is your vision. At TechRover Solutions, we understand that each domain has its own set of challenges and opportunities. That’s why we invite you to talk to us about your idea, no matter how big or small. We are committed to building a perfectly tailored, ready-to-scale solution that meets your specific needs. And with our efficient global delivery model, we guarantee that we can deliver it at a cost that’s more affordable than our competitors, without compromising on quality or capabilities.

Scroll to Top